Water, power ( 35 and 50 amp), and sewer available.
We live in a great small town, in coastal GA, on a lovely 70-acre farm (You cannot see a neighbor for 1/4 mile) and have woods, pond with dock, historic cabin (it's unoccupied and mostly for entertaining), walking trails, peace, quiet, wildlife, very close proximity trail bicycling and excellent road bicycling (our town hosts one of the largest and best bike events in the southeast.) We have a mild winter climate and most days are breezy but sunny.
We're 12 miles off I-16.
20 minutes from Statesboro, Ga.
1 hour from Savannah.
1.5 hours to Hilton Head.
1.5 hours to The Golden Isles.
6-8 minutes to the nearest large grocery store,
We're 1/4 mile on a hard-packed, albeit well-maintained county dirt road. (We pull our 5th wheeler RV on the road a great deal.)
We can accommodate large rigs also with plenty of space to turn, maneuver, and park extra vehicles.
